Fluent Inc.
Fluent, Inc. provides data-driven digital marketing services primarily in the United States. The company also offers customer acquisition services by operating digital marketing campaigns, through which the company connects its advertiser clients with consumers. It delivers data and performance-based marketing executions to approximately 500 consumer brands, direct marketers, and agencies across a range of industries, including financial products and services, media and entertainment, health and wellness, retail and consumer, and staffing and recruitment. Fluent, Inc. is headquartered in New York, New York.
Stagwell Inc.
Stagwell Inc. provides marketing, advertising, activation, communications, and strategic consulting solutions in the United States, Canada, and internationally. It offers global advertising and marketing, data analytics and insights, mobile and technology experiences, direct marketing, business consulting, database and customer relationship management, sales promotion, corporate communications, market research, social media strategy and communications, product and service innovation, and e-commerce management services; corporate identity, design, and branding services; and media buying, planning, and optimization services. The company was formerly known as MDC Partners Inc. and changed its name to Stagwell Inc. in August 2021. Stagwell Inc. was founded in 1980 and is headquartered in New York, New York.
